  • My iPod Touch was not connecting to my Airport Express router (which was "extending" a network as a WDS repeater) -- SOLVED!

    My problem was this. I have a large apartment with concrete walls, so just one wireless router would not work. I used apple Airport routers and used one of them (an airport extreme) to create my wireless network, and a number of other ones -- airport expresses -- to "extend" the network.
    That's all great, but I found that a couple of my devices -- mainly my iPod Touch -- would refuse to connect to the repeater airport express routers -- it only wanted to connect to the main Airport Extreme router, not the satellite guys.
    Finally I solved the problem.  It had to do with how the wireless network's configuration for "Radio" setting was set regarding 802/11 b/g, and the dual-band ability of the Extreme. Below is the description of how I fixed it.
    ======SOLUTION THAT I POSTED======
    I've pretty much solved this problem. I do not FULLY understand why, but now I can have my iPod touch (and I am hoping my kindle) attach correctly to the satellite/repeater airport express.  Here is what I did:
    I did two configuration changes to my central hub airport extreme router (i.e., the one that my other routers were merely configured to "extend.")  I realize now that these are both configurations that must be done at that central router, and the repeater routers then simply mimic or reflect accordingly.
    -- First, I used the most recent Airport Utility (v6.0) and clicked on my main router (which, crucially, is an airport extreme that has dual band 802.11, both 2.4ghz and 5ghz.)
    -- In the airport utility, I clicked on that Extreme router and then in its funky popup window, clicked Edit.
    -- Clicked the tab called Wireless.
    -- Clicked on Wireless Options button.
    -- the first config change I made on that page was to change the Radio Mode setting to "802.11a/n - 802.11 b/g." 
         What nobody really tells you is that that hyphenated choice means that the 5GHz band will use the first of those two (namely, a and n, in other words the strong modern N standard will be used on this band ONLY) ... while the 2.4GHZ band will use only the second of those two, b/g, in other words, the devices that only can use that older weaker standard.
         So, it's kind of a segregation. I'm telling it "No, don't let the 2.4 ghz band try to handle traffic using N. That band will just take care of the old crappy clients."
    -- the second config change that I made on that page was to check the check box to make a totally separate wireless network name for the 5GHZ band.  Further segregating things.  When I tried my solution without this additional step, my problem did not fix itself, though I don't fully see why.
    As I said, a few questions remain in my head, but the darn thing works, so I'm happy. Among many other questions... are those airport expresses dual-band too? I didn't think they were but somehow they are repeating this dual-band strategy?  Whatever. it works.

    Here's how I solved my connection issues (I got this from doing online research):
    Manually Configure Your Network: From DHCP tab, tap the STATIC tab at the top. You will be presented with 4 fields to fill in:
    Field 1 is the IP Address. This address is for your iPod and it needs to be corret inorder to connect to the network. You need to know the address of your router in order to fill this field in. If you have a home network router, chances are your router address is something like 192.168.1.1 or 192.168.0.1 (you need to find this in your router's manual). Set your iPod's IP address to something like 192.168.X.150 (X= the 3rd number in your router's address).
    Field 2 is the Subnet Mask. Most likely, your Subnet mask will be 255.255.255.0 (as long as your router's address begins with 192.168.X.X).
    Field 3 is the Router Address. This address is given to you in your router's user manual. Some manufacturers even have it written on the bottom or back of the router itself. Most likely, it will be either 192.168.0.1 or 192.168.1.1 (confirm with your user manual). This address is also called the Default Gateway.
    Field 4 is the DNS address. If the above fields are correctly set, these should be determined automatically. However, if they are not, you will need to get this (or these) address(es) from your Internet Service Provider. You may also obtain this information from http://opendns.com (free service).
